  1. The Old Forges.
    There are three blacksmith forges in Kells. The one in Suffolk Street is the one I am going to speak about. The blacksmith said that he remembers his grandfather often saying he often had to stay up shoeing cattle going to fair because the roads were bad in those times and they had no trains. The Forge must’ve been a busy place for the nails had to be made by hand also. Some tools in a blacksmith forge have funny names. For instance there are the "three-dogs." These are used for wheelshoeing. Then there is the "Hardy" which is put in anvil-hole. It is used for cutting iron. Then there is the "Devil. It is used for cutting iron also. There is the "Dolly." It is for clenching nails. Author: Mr. Patrick Gibney. Age 48 years. Collector Stanislaus Mcentee. New market Street. Kells.
